The festival of lights came to life at Ivy, as the school community came together to celebrate Diwali with lights, colours, flowers, and love. Rangolis outside every door illuminated our corridors and vestibules, and the student body wore a festive look as they engaged in their daily activities. Not to forget, delicious desserts graced our tables to round off the day!
 
The white of our flag is as much in our hearts as the green. We are happy to see the diversity in our Ivy community and believe in celebrating the unique differences that make us who we are. Educating our saplings about different cultures, traditions and religious festivals is an important part of our ethos here at Ivy, and aligns with our commitment to Diversity, Equity and Inclusion.
 
Happy Diwali to all those celebrating! May this Diwali bring love and light in your life!
